CCA Soirée + After Party

The annual grand fundraising event
Our annual fundraising event, 22 May, starting at 6pm

This year’s CCA fundraising Gala—a vital opportunity to build support for the centre’s mission and ensure the sustainability of its programs—is held on Thursday, 22 May.

This year’s event, What to build or not to build?, celebrates new forms of practice that reposition the role of the architect in response to the urgency of the climate crisis and in transforming our society. The evening will stimulate conversations around our latest documentary and exhibition To Build Law, which presents a remarkable initiative aimed at mobilizing European citizens around new legislation intended to encourage the renovation and transformation of existing buildings rather than their demolition. This project is one of the ways in which we interpret our mission to make architecture a public concern.

The event will also offer the opportunity to celebrate the invaluable archival donations by architects Toyo Ito, Bernard Tschumi, and Victor Adegbite to the CCA Collection, and to learn more about the CCA’s wider programming and impact from some of its members.

This year, the CCA Soirée will be followed by the After Party, a benefit event organized in partnership with Kollectif and the Ordre des architectes du Québec.
